# SwissIPG
> SwissProt-based Protein Function (InterPro and Gene Ontology) Benchmark Datasets

This repository provides benchmark datasets for protein function evaluation, constructed from **UniProt/SwissProt**, **InterPro (IPR)**, and **Gene Ontology (GO)**.  
It includes both test sets and training sets, supporting **keyword-guided** and **description-guided** protein design/evaluation tasks.


## 📖 Dataset Overview

**Keyword-guided protein tasks** previously lacked a **publicly available, high-quality evaluation dataset**.  To address this gap, we curated a novel dataset from SwissProt, together with their **IPR entries** and **GO terms**.  Note that the GO terms are restricted to **Molecular Function (MF)**.

| Subset       | Num of Proteins | Num of IPR entries | Num of GO terms |
| ------------ | --------------- | ------------------ | --------------- |
| Test Set     | 1,057           | 1,297              | 380             |
| Train Set    | 555543          | 39431              | 8110            |

## 🔧 Dataset Construction

1. Protein selection
Extracted proteins from UniProt/SwissProt released between `2025-01-01` and `2025-08-25` for testing. The remaining proteins are used for training.

2. Keyword collection
Retrieved corresponding protein sequences, InterPro IDs, and GO terms.  

3. Instruction construction for description-guided task
Following [Mol-Instructions](https://github.com/zjunlp/Mol-Instructions), we concatenated text descriptions of InterPro entries and GO terms to form natural-language prompts.  

| Keyword                               | Description                                                                                     |
|---------------------------------------|-------------------------------------------------------------------------------------------------|
| InterPro (Domain)                     | The protein should contain one or more *{}* that are essential for its biological function       |
| InterPro (Family)                     | The protein should belong to *{}* that shares evolutionary origin and functional similarity      |
| InterPro (Homologous_Superfamily)     | The protein should be classified within *{}* sharing conserved structural features               |
| InterPro (Repeat)                     | The protein should include one or more *{}* that provide structural or functional support        |
| InterPro (Conserved_Site)             | The protein should contain *{}* that is preserved across related proteins                        |
| InterPro (Active_Site)                | The protein must have *{}* that is conserved among related catalytic enzymes                     |
| InterPro (Binding_Site)               | The protein should include a *{}* that enables ligand binding under diverse conditions           |
| InterPro (PTM)                        | The protein should contain *{}* that allow regulation through chemical modifications             |
| Gene Ontology (molecular function)    | The protein must be able to perform the *{}* required for its activity.                          |

4. Final curation
Curated into **test** and **train** sets with consistent formats.  


## 📂 Dataset Structure

| File                | Func-Seq Pairs | Description                |
| ------------------- | -------------- | -------------------------- |
| `go_test.json`      | 693            | Test set for GO task.      |
| `go_train.json`     | 492124         | Train set for GO task.     |
| `ipr_test.json`     | 870            | Test set for IPR task.     |
| `ipr_train.json`    | 555543         | Train set for IPR task.    |
| `ipr_go_test.json`  | 674            | Test set for IPR&GO task.  |
| `ipr_go_train.json` | 487848         | Train set for IPR&GO task. |
| `SwissIPG.py`       | -              | Building Class             |

## 🎯 Intended Use
- **Benchmarking protein design models** under keyword-guided and description-guided settings
- **Training and fine-tuning** models using consistent annotation standards
- Facilitating **fair comparison** across models through a unified dataset
